Step 1
Heat skillet over medium heat. Once skillet is hot, add 1 1/2 Tablespoon butter, 1 Tablespoon brown sugar, 1/4 cup rolled oats, 2 teaspoon flour, 1/4 teaspoon salt & cinnamon to pan. Stir until toasted, about 3-5 minutes. Pour into bowl.
Step 2
While crumble mixture is cooking, slice peach into 1/4 inch slices.
Step 3
Once crumble is out of the pan, add remaining butter (1/2 Tablespoon), brown sugar (1 teaspoon), 1 teaspoon lemon juice to pan. Stir until peaches are soft, about 3-4 minutes.
Step 4
Pour into bowl with oat crumble. Top with ice cream if desired. Enjoy
